Black paint with high emissivity across the entire infrared spectrum, featuring high thermal resistance (1500°C) for near, mid, and far infrared radiation.
By applying the ceramic coating agent CRC-1500 at a thickness of 10 to 20 μm on metal surfaces or refractory surfaces and heating it at around 250°C for about 20 minutes to cure, a high emissivity coating can be obtained across the entire infrared spectrum. 【Features】 ○ A membrane that appears to be covered with black fine particles, having a very large specific surface area. ○ A membrane that excels in water resistance, resistance to organic chemicals, alkalinity, and acidity. ○ Cures at 250-300℃ for 20-40 minutes to form a black membrane. ○ Good thermal cycling properties. ○ A coating with high emissivity across the entire infrared spectrum. ○ A non-combustible, smoke-free thermal high-emissivity membrane (across the entire infrared spectrum) with a heat resistance temperature of 1500℃. ○ Using "Ceramica G-401" as a topcoat (impregnating agent) improves surface hardness and adhesion. ● For more details, please contact us or download the catalog.

<Heat Radiating Plate> We have taken on the challenge of enhancing the effectiveness of far-infrared heaters, which warm the human body through far-infrared rays emitted from heating elements (such as halogen, carbon, and ceramic) within the heater. Ceramics, when heated, emit a significant amount of far-infrared rays at wavelengths that are easily absorbed by human skin, thereby increasing the heating effect of far-infrared radiation. Focusing on this characteristic, we developed a coating called 'CRC-1500' that enhances the "far-infrared effect." When applied to the heating element, it achieves a high emissivity (absorption) rate across the entire infrared spectrum. Additionally, it possesses "heat resistance" capable of withstanding ultra-high temperatures of 1500°C, making it useful not only for improving the far-infrared effect of heaters but also for measuring the emissivity of high-temperature objects using radiation thermometers.
